Hi, I have a root server II from 1and1 that we have only just started using. I have done nothing other than enter my user data, change the admin password, and grab updates for the core apps (smtp, pop3, apache).

Now when I try to log in I get the following error:
Code:
Unable to query database: Duplicate entry '52-Contact Name' for key 1
0: /usr/local/psa/admin/plib/class.ActionLog.php:663 psaerror(string "Unable to query database: Duplicate entry '52-Contact Name' for key 1")

It's Plesk 7.5.4 running on FC3 on a decent hardware setup.

Any idea which table might be causing the problem?
